.
Python API engineer for AI platform @ DevBrother
  • Gdańsk
Python API engineer for AI platform @ DevBrother
Gdańsk, Gdańsk, Pomeranian Voivodeship, Polska
DevBrother
24. 11. 2024
Informacje o stanowisku

Our client is developing a decentralized AI platform powered by blockchain, enabling the swift creation, sharing, and monetization of AI services. The platform operates as a marketplace where developers can publish and sell various AI tools, while users can test, purchase, and use them.

The project’s mission is to create an open and independent artificial general intelligence, accessible to everyone, dedicated to benefiting humanity and remaining free from the control of individual companies or governments.

We seek an experienced API Engineer with deep experience in extending APIs and building high-performance solutions within the Cosmos ecosystem. The ideal candidate will have a solid understanding of blockchain architecture and distributed systems and a proven track record of developing secure, scalable, and robust APIs. This role will focus on extending API functionality to enable seamless integration with Cosmos SDK-based blockchains, leveraging Tendermints consensus engine and related tools.

We offer:
- Daily support for your technical and personal growth;
- Professional and very friendly team, that is always ready to help and support;
- Flexible working hours;
- All official holidays;
- 15 days of paid vacation;
- The company provides all the necessary equipment;
- Fitness support upon request;
- English classes up to three times a week;
- The company pays 50% of the cost of refresher courses for any employee of the company;
- Workstation space;
- Mentoring and Educational Programs;
- Regular Activities on a Corporate level (Team Buildings, Sports Events, Table Games, Tech Events);
- Advanced Bonus System.

We thank all those who apply, however, there is a possibility from our side, of not responding to some candidates who do not match the requirements, due to a large number of applicants. Thank you for your understanding.



  • At least an Upper-Intermediate level of English.
  • 5+ years of experience in API development, with at least 2+ years specifically working with blockchain technologies.
  • Expertise in Python, with proven experience in extending APIs (FastAPI) for Cosmos-based projects.
  • Strong understanding of distributed systems, consensus algorithms, and decentralized network protocols.


Technical Skills:

  • Expert in Python with experience in FastAPI.
  • Deep knowledge of RESTful and gRPC APIs with a focus on performance and security in decentralized environments.
  • Experience with blockchain (Cosmos Tendermint) for cross-chain agent registration.
  • Strong experience with Docker, Kubernetes, and cloud environments.
  • Experience in optimizing databases for blockchain applications (bonus if familiar with graph database technologies like Neo4J)
  • Ability to work independently as well as collaborate within a distributed team environment.
  • Strong problem-solving skills with attention to detail and an analytical mindset.
  • Excellent communication skills and the ability to write clear technical documentation.


Will be a plus:

  • Familiarity with the broader Cosmos ecosystem, including tools like Starport or Cosmos modules like staking, governance, slashing, etc.
  • Experience with smart contract development (e.g., CosmWasm) and extending APIs to interact with smart contracts.
  • Open-source contributions to blockchain projects are highly desirable.

Our client is developing a decentralized AI platform powered by blockchain, enabling the swift creation, sharing, and monetization of AI services. The platform operates as a marketplace where developers can publish and sell various AI tools, while users can test, purchase, and use them.

The project’s mission is to create an open and independent artificial general intelligence, accessible to everyone, dedicated to benefiting humanity and remaining free from the control of individual companies or governments.

We seek an experienced API Engineer with deep experience in extending APIs and building high-performance solutions within the Cosmos ecosystem. The ideal candidate will have a solid understanding of blockchain architecture and distributed systems and a proven track record of developing secure, scalable, and robust APIs. This role will focus on extending API functionality to enable seamless integration with Cosmos SDK-based blockchains, leveraging Tendermints consensus engine and related tools.

We offer:
- Daily support for your technical and personal growth;
- Professional and very friendly team, that is always ready to help and support;
- Flexible working hours;
- All official holidays;
- 15 days of paid vacation;
- The company provides all the necessary equipment;
- Fitness support upon request;
- English classes up to three times a week;
- The company pays 50% of the cost of refresher courses for any employee of the company;
- Workstation space;
- Mentoring and Educational Programs;
- Regular Activities on a Corporate level (Team Buildings, Sports Events, Table Games, Tech Events);
- Advanced Bonus System.

We thank all those who apply, however, there is a possibility from our side, of not responding to some candidates who do not match the requirements, due to a large number of applicants. Thank you for your understanding.


,[API Design & Development: Lead the design, development, and optimization of APIs that interface with Cosmos/Tendermint, ensuring high performance, security, and scalability.
, Tendermint Integration: Develop and extend APIs that interact with the Cosmos SDK and Tendermint Core for various blockchain applications, focusing on usability, performance, and scalability.
, Blockchain API Extensions: Create custom APIs to extend the functionality of Cosmos-based blockchains, including governance, staking, IBC (Inter-Blockchain Communication), and more., Security & Performance Optimization: Ensure the APIs are secure, using the best practices in API security (OAuth, JWT, etc.) while optimizing for high throughput and low latency in a decentralized environment.
, Collaboration with Cross-functional Teams: Work closely with blockchain engineers, DevOps, and product managers to deliver solutions that meet the needs of developers and users in the Cosmos ecosystem.
, Testing & Documentation: Ensure robust test coverage for all API code and maintain high-quality documentation for developers integrating with Cosmos/Tendermint APIs.
, Continuous Improvement: Stay updated with developments in the Cosmos/Tendermint ecosystem and actively contribute to improving and enhancing our API architecture. Requirements: Python, API, Blockchain, FastAPI, Network protocols, REST API, gRPC, Docker, Kubernetes, Cosmos SDK, Smart Contracts, CosmWasm, Cosmos Tendermint Tools: . Additionally: Flat structure, International projects.

  • Praca Gdańsk
  • Gdańsk - Oferty pracy w okolicznych lokalizacjach


    96 756
    15 987